In journalism, la une refers to the front page of a newspaper or the homepage of a news website, serving as the primary gateway to the most important news stories of the day. It’s designed to capture readers’ attention and provide a snapshot of current events.
Pourquoi la une est-elle importante dans le journalisme ?
The front page, or la une, plays a crucial role in journalism by setting the editorial tone and highlighting the most significant stories. Its primary function is to inform readers quickly and effectively about the day’s top news, often influencing public opinion and setting the agenda for further discussion.
- Attraction: The front page is designed to grab attention with compelling headlines and images.
- Prioritization: Editors select stories based on newsworthiness, relevance, and timeliness.
- Credibility: A well-curated front page enhances the publication’s authority and trustworthiness.
Comment les rédacteurs choisissent-ils les articles pour la une ?
Selecting stories for the front page involves a strategic editorial process. Editors consider several factors:
- Newsworthiness: Stories with significant impact, such as political events, natural disasters, or major discoveries, are prioritized.
- Relevance: Articles that resonate with the publication’s audience or have local importance are more likely to be featured.
- Balance: Editors aim for a mix of topics, including politics, economics, culture, and human interest stories.
By balancing these elements, editors ensure that the front page reflects both the day’s most pressing issues and the diverse interests of their readership.
Quelles sont les caractéristiques d’une bonne une ?
A compelling front page possesses several key features that enhance its effectiveness:
- Engaging Headlines: Short, impactful headlines draw readers in and summarize the story.
- High-Quality Images: Striking photographs or graphics capture attention and add visual interest.
- Clear Layout: A well-organized design facilitates easy navigation and highlights priority stories.
- Teasers and Quotes: Brief excerpts or quotes can entice readers to delve deeper into the articles.
These elements work together to create a front page that not only informs but also captivates the audience.
Comment la une a-t-elle évolué avec le numérique ?
The transition to digital media has transformed the concept of la une, with news websites and social media platforms playing a significant role in how stories are presented and consumed.
- Dynamic Content: Online front pages can be updated in real-time, reflecting breaking news and evolving stories.
- Interactive Features: Multimedia elements such as videos, slideshows, and interactive graphics enhance storytelling.
- Personalization: Algorithms may tailor content to individual preferences, offering a personalized news experience.
Despite these changes, the core function of the front page—to inform and engage—remains unchanged.
Quels sont les défis de la une à l’ère numérique ?
With the rise of digital media, the front page faces several challenges:
- Information Overload: The sheer volume of available content can overwhelm readers.
- Clickbait: Sensational headlines may prioritize engagement over accuracy, risking the publication’s credibility.
- Monetization: Balancing editorial integrity with the need for advertising revenue can influence content curation.
Addressing these challenges requires innovative strategies to maintain the front page’s relevance and trustworthiness.

Quelle est la différence entre la une d’un journal et celle d’un site web ?
While both serve to highlight top stories, a newspaper’s front page is static and curated for a single edition, whereas a website’s homepage is dynamic and continuously updated. This allows online platforms to respond more quickly to breaking news.
Comment les médias sociaux affectent-ils la une ?
Social media platforms amplify the reach of front-page stories, allowing them to be shared and discussed widely. However, they also introduce challenges related to misinformation and the viral spread of unverified content.
